diff options
author | Christophe Lyon <christophe.lyon@linaro.org> | 2020-09-21 15:51:48 +0000 |
---|---|---|
committer | Christophe Lyon <christophe.lyon@linaro.org> | 2020-09-21 16:19:00 +0000 |
commit | b0c990f2661a2979c68c840781847efe27a0779b (patch) | |
tree | 88124b72560264eb796c609e1a8bb976fc0deb0b /gcc | |
parent | e6f58fb6196ba16ce070e3722451f040a13f963b (diff) | |
download | gcc-b0c990f2661a2979c68c840781847efe27a0779b.zip gcc-b0c990f2661a2979c68c840781847efe27a0779b.tar.gz gcc-b0c990f2661a2979c68c840781847efe27a0779b.tar.bz2 |
[arm] gcc.target/arm/cs*: Use dg-add-options arm_arch_v8_1m_main
These testcases need thumb mode, which may not be the default.
Using dg-add-options arm_arch_v8_1m_main ensures that -mthumb is used
and makes the test pass in more configurations.
2020-09-21 Christophe Lyon <christophe.lyon@linaro.org>
gcc/testsuite/
* gcc.target/arm/csinc-1.c: Use dg-add-options
arm_arch_v8_1m_main.
* gcc.target/arm/csinv-1.c: Likewise.
* gcc.target/arm/csneg.c: Likewise.
Diffstat (limited to 'gcc')
-rw-r--r-- | gcc/testsuite/gcc.target/arm/csinc-1.c | 3 | ||||
-rw-r--r-- | gcc/testsuite/gcc.target/arm/csinv-1.c | 3 | ||||
-rw-r--r-- | gcc/testsuite/gcc.target/arm/csneg.c | 3 |
3 files changed, 6 insertions, 3 deletions
diff --git a/gcc/testsuite/gcc.target/arm/csinc-1.c b/gcc/testsuite/gcc.target/arm/csinc-1.c index b992849..255e6e8 100644 --- a/gcc/testsuite/gcc.target/arm/csinc-1.c +++ b/gcc/testsuite/gcc.target/arm/csinc-1.c @@ -1,6 +1,7 @@ /* { dg-do compile } */ /* { dg-require-effective-target arm_arch_v8_1m_main_ok } */ -/* { dg-options "-O2 -march=armv8.1-m.main" } */ +/* { dg-options "-O2" } */ +/* { dg-add-options arm_arch_v8_1m_main } */ int test_csinc32_condasn1(int w0, int w1, int w2, int w3) diff --git a/gcc/testsuite/gcc.target/arm/csinv-1.c b/gcc/testsuite/gcc.target/arm/csinv-1.c index 6b5383a..28450a4 100644 --- a/gcc/testsuite/gcc.target/arm/csinv-1.c +++ b/gcc/testsuite/gcc.target/arm/csinv-1.c @@ -1,6 +1,7 @@ /* { dg-do compile } */ /* { dg-require-effective-target arm_arch_v8_1m_main_ok } */ -/* { dg-options "-O2 -march=armv8.1-m.main" } */ +/* { dg-options "-O2" } */ +/* { dg-add-options arm_arch_v8_1m_main } */ int test_csinv32_condasn1(int w0, int w1, int w2, int w3) diff --git a/gcc/testsuite/gcc.target/arm/csneg.c b/gcc/testsuite/gcc.target/arm/csneg.c index e486062..cf3df13 100644 --- a/gcc/testsuite/gcc.target/arm/csneg.c +++ b/gcc/testsuite/gcc.target/arm/csneg.c @@ -1,6 +1,7 @@ /* { dg-do compile } */ /* { dg-require-effective-target arm_arch_v8_1m_main_ok } */ -/* { dg-options "-O2 -march=armv8.1-m.main" } */ +/* { dg-options "-O2" } */ +/* { dg-add-options arm_arch_v8_1m_main } */ int test_csneg32_condasn1(int w0, int w1, int w2, int w3) |